About Mario Tennis Fever
Mario Tennis Fever is a single player and multiplayer sport game with a fantasy theme. It was developed by Camelot Software Planning and was released on February 12, 2026. It received mostly positive reviews from critics.
Hit the court for explosive action in the latest Mario Tennis game! Join Mario and friends for over-the-top tennis mayhem! Use topspins, slices, lobs, and other familiar shots—along with other fancy footwork and new defensive maneuvers—to outpace your opponents on the court. Keep a rally going, build up your Fever Gauge, and unleash powerful Fever Shots that can be augmented with special effects …

Mario Tennis Fever Review (Nintendo Switch 2)
After a lot of time with Mario Tennis Fever, I came away thrilled with how it turned out. The tennis gameplay is easy to learn yet has tons of strategic depth, especially when you play with Fever Rackets that can turn courts into chaos. There are modes for every setup and mood, so whether you're into a fun story adventure, intense couch competitive matches, or want to test your skills against players around the world, there's a mode here for you. As if that weren't enough, this is the best presentation yet for a Mario Tennis game, and the action stays smooth at 60 FPS even when the screen is full of hazards. All considered, this has become my new go-to sports game on Nintendo Switch 2.
80%Mario Tennis Fever Review – All Deuced Up
Mario Tennis Fever feels like a perfect honing of everything Nintendo and Camelot have tried to do with the Mario Tennis games. While the Adventure mode feels like a bit of an afterthought, everything else in this otherwise robust package makes up for it. Whether you're playing solo or with friends, Mario Tennis Fever is relentless fun.
